Does remind me of a funny situation at the Big Qualicum one coho season.....a fella caught two beauty chrome mid teens coho & put them live into an old burlap potato sack that he had tied off to the shore. He fished for a couple of more hours releasing any further fish he caught. When he went to leave, he picked up the sack only to find the string holding the sealed end closed had fallen apart & the two coho had swum away. [:0] Man, was this guy pi$$ed!!He ranted & raved that someone had stolen his fish, threw his rod on the ground & kicked his tackle bag a half a dozen times. Finally gathered up all his stuff & stormed away. Don't know if he ever figured out it was his own stupidity that let the fish get away or if he convinced himself that someone stole them, either way it was good for a laugh. [
